Chatham was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their sixth straight loss. They took a hard 41-27 fall against the Coxsackie-Athens Riverhawks.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Riverhawks this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 49-42 back in December of 2024.
Coxsackie-Athens found their leader in freshman Annabelle Hagen, who posted six points in addition to 14 rebounds and six steals. The dominant performance also gave Hagen a new career-high in blocks (four). Reaghan Hellen was another key player, putting up 12 points along with six boards and three steals.
Chatham's defeat dropped their record down to 2-9. As for Coxsackie-Athens, the win (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 17-1.
